WOLFGANG v. HAMPTON HILL VILLAS CONDOMINIUM BOARD OF MANAGERS


30 A.D.3d 1057 (2006)

816 N.Y.S.2d 785

MICHAEL WOLFGANG, Respondent, v. HAMPTON HILL VILLAS CONDOMINIUM BOARD OF MANAGERS et al., Appellants.

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Fourth Department.

June 9, 2006.


It is hereby ordered that the order so appealed from be and the same hereby is unanimously affirmed without costs.

Memorandum:

Plaintiff commenced this action to recover legal fees arising from his representation of defendants in a proceeding challenging the assessment of their property by the Town of Amherst.
